FTP服务器端口开放:提升数据传输效率的关键步骤
ftp服务器端口开放

首页 2024-06-25 18:26:01



FTP服务器端口开放:专业配置与优化策略 FTP(文件传输协议)服务器在现代网络环境中扮演着举足轻重的角色,它允许用户在不同系统之间高效、安全地传输文件

    然而,FTP服务器的正确配置和端口开放是确保其正常运行和安全性的关键步骤

    本文将深入探讨FTP服务器端口开放的专业配置与优化策略,以帮助网络管理员和系统运维人员更好地管理FTP服务

     一、FTP服务器端口概述 FTP服务器通常使用TCP协议进行通信,其标准端口号为21

    该端口用于控制连接,负责处理用户认证、命令发送以及响应接收等任务

    此外,FTP数据传输通常使用两个端口:一个用于主动模式(PORT模式),另一个用于被动模式(PASV模式)

    主动模式下,FTP服务器主动发起数据连接;而在被动模式下,FTP客户端发起数据连接

    因此,在配置FTP服务器时,需要根据实际需求和网络环境选择合适的模式,并开放相应的端口

     二、FTP服务器端口开放配置 1. 防火墙设置 在开放FTP服务器端口之前,首先需要确保防火墙允许通过FTP相关的端口

    这包括标准控制端口21以及数据传输端口(根据主动或被动模式而定)

    防火墙配置应允许来自可信IP地址范围的入站连接,同时限制或阻止来自不可信来源的连接,以提高安全性

     2. FTP服务器软件配置 FTP服务器软件(如vsftpd、ProFTPD等)需要进行相应的配置,以启用所需的功能和端口

    这包括设置监听地址和端口号、选择主动或被动模式、配置用户认证和权限等

    管理员应根据实际需求和网络环境调整这些设置,以确保FTP服务的正常运行和安全性

     三、FTP服务器端口优化策略 1. 使用高端口号 为了增加安全性,建议将FTP数据传输端口设置为高端口号(通常大于1024)

    这样可以减少与已知安全漏洞相关的风险,并降低被恶意扫描和攻击的可能性

     2. 启用加密传输 FTP协议本身并不支持加密传输,因此数据在传输过程中可能面临被截获的风险

    为了增强安全性,可以考虑使用FTPS(FTP over SSL)或SFTP(SSH File Transfer Protocol)等加密协议

    这些协议通过SSL/TLS或SSH加密技术保护数据传输过程,确保数据的机密性和完整性

     3. 限制访问权限 通过配置FTP服务器的访问控制列表(ACL),可以限制哪些用户可以连接到服务器以及他们可以访问哪些目录和文件

    管理员应仔细规划并设置适当的访问权限,以防止未经授权的访问和数据泄露

     4. 监控和日志记录 实施FTP服务器的监控和日志记录策略对于及时发现和处理潜在问题至关重要

    通过监控FTP服务器的连接活动、数据传输量以及异常行为,管理员可以及时发现并应对潜在的安全威胁

    同时,保留详细的日志记录可以帮助追溯问题原因并进行事后分析

     四、总结 FTP服务器端口开放是确保FTP服务正常运行和安全性的关键步骤

    通过正确的配置和优化策略,管理员可以提高FTP服务器的性能和安全性,满足用户的文件传输需求

    在配置过程中,应充分考虑网络环境、安全需求和性能要求,以确保FTP服务的最佳表现

    同时,定期审查和更新配置也是保持FTP服务器安全和高效运行的重要措施

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道